Full Job Description
Responsibilities:
  • Directs and implements surveillance of high risk areas, with approval of the Infection Control Committee, using the national Healthcare Safety Network Program benchmarks and guidelines set by the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ention.
  • Prepares surveillance data and Infection Control Reports and disseminates to the appropriate patient care areas, Administration and Medical Board.
  • Monitors all Infection Control Performance Improvement activities.
  • Interprets laws and regulations regarding Infection Control Standards and recommends necessary revisions to Infection Control Practices.
  • Identifies and manages all outbreak situations and acts as a direct liaison for governing agencies with regard to outbreaks.
  • Participates with the Emergency Management Team using the CDC, NYSDOH and Nassau County DOH guidelines to develop plans for Emergency Preparedness Programs regarding Bioterrorism and communicable disease threats, i.e. Pandemic Influenza.
  • Participated in Environmental Care Rounds and makes recommendations for corrective action.
  • Advises departmental heads of Infection Control Standards and makes recommendations for correction and implementation of these standards.
  • Organizes and presents the data needed for the Infection Control Committee Meetings.
  • Prepares and organizes the Infection Control Sub Committee for Nursing.
  • Develops an Infection Control Risk Assessment (ICRA) for any construction or renovation projects within the hospital.
  • Participates in Infection Control Education for new hires and annually for staff.
  • Reports to the NYSDOH and the NCDOH all communicable diseases or conditions required by law.
  • Develops and revises policies and procedures for the Infection Control Manual.
  • Works with Employee Health Service to identify trends or patterns in occupational exposure to eliminate risk.

About Catholic Health System

Catholic Health is a non-profit healthcare system that provides care to Western New Yorkers across a network of hospitals, primary care centers, imaging centers, and several other community ministries. The system is comprised of four hospitals, including Mercy Hospital of Buffalo, Mount St. Mary's Hospital, Kenmore Mercy Hospital, and Sisters of Charity Hospital, as well as several other healthcare facilities. Catholic Health is committed to providing high-quality, compassionate care to all patients, regardless of their ability to pay.
